    feel like you're not understanding the cap here. we DO have that much space AFTER maxing reaves because reaves's cap hold is 21 million, no matter what salary we sign him to. that's factored into the 50 million. you simply time his signing last. this happens all the time and is why lebron not getting the PO was such a HUGE deal. had that not happened, you'd be right, and we'd be at lebron's whim, trading everything that's not nailed down for demar derozan or something.

    and once the season starts, we'll have plenty of tradable salary in the form of...whatever we spend the 50 million on. if we completely strike out, you sign brook lopez's corpse to a one-year 25 million dollar deal meant to be traded like gs did with kuminga last summer. easy peasy.
